The Importance Of Joining A Landlord Action Group

Landlords often face numerous challenges when it comes to managing their rental properties. From troublesome tenants to difficult legal situations, being a landlord can be a stressful and overwhelming endeavor. However, one way that landlords can find support and guidance is by joining a landlord action group.

A landlord action group is a collective of landlords who come together to share information, resources, and support each other in dealing with common issues that arise in the property rental industry. These groups can be invaluable for landlords looking to navigate the complexities of property management and ensure their businesses run smoothly and successfully.

One of the key benefits of joining a landlord action group is access to a wealth of knowledge and expertise. By connecting with other landlords who have been in the business for years, new landlords can gain valuable insights and advice on everything from tenant screening to lease agreements to property maintenance. This knowledge-sharing can help landlords avoid common pitfalls and make more informed decisions about their properties.

Additionally, landlord action groups often provide educational opportunities for members to learn more about the legal aspects of property management. This can be particularly beneficial for landlords who are unfamiliar with landlord-tenant laws and regulations. By attending workshops and seminars offered by the group, landlords can stay up to date on changes in legislation and ensure they are complying with all legal requirements.

Another advantage of joining a landlord action group is the opportunity to network with other professionals in the industry. Building relationships with fellow landlords, property managers, and real estate professionals can open doors to new opportunities for collaboration and partnership. Whether it’s sharing referrals, collaborating on joint ventures, or simply seeking advice from trusted colleagues, networking within the group can help landlords grow their businesses and expand their reach.

Furthermore, landlord action groups often advocate on behalf of their members to address issues affecting the rental property industry. By pooling their resources and voices, landlords can work together to influence policymakers and legislators to create more landlord-friendly laws and regulations. This collective advocacy can help protect landlords’ rights and interests, ensuring they have a voice in important decision-making processes.

In addition to these benefits, joining a landlord action group can also provide emotional support and camaraderie for landlords. Running a rental property business can be isolating at times, but by connecting with other landlords who understand the challenges and frustrations of the industry, landlords can feel less alone in their struggles. Having a supportive community to turn to for advice, encouragement, and solidarity can make a world of difference in navigating the ups and downs of property management.
